Fitment Breakdown: Stance SF-03 on the Audi R8 Base 2014

I walked around this R8 at the show, and the fitment on these Stance SF-03s is absolutely dialed. We are talking 20x9 in the front and a massive 20x11 in the rear. That staggered setup fills the massive Audi arches perfectly without looking like a monster truck.

The front offset of 35 sits flush with the fender line. It leaves just enough room for the factory calipers to breathe behind the spokes. You won't have any clearance issues turning lock to lock here.

Out back, that 0 offset is a bold choice for the R8 platform. It pushes the wheels right to the edge of the quarter panels for an aggressive, wide look. The deep concave profile on the 20x11s gives the car a serious presence from the rear.

Since this car sits on air suspension, the fitment changes whenever the owner parks. When it airs out, the top of the tires tuck perfectly inside the fenders. It looks like a razor blade sliding into a slot.

The hub bore matches the R8 specs exactly, so we have zero vibrations at highway speeds. I inspected the barrel clearance closely and saw plenty of room for the rotor hats. You definitely want that space for heat dissipation during hard runs.

You have to watch the inner liner on the front if you go lower than this. A tiny bit of rubbing can happen at full lock if the tire diameter is too tall. Stick to a low-profile tire to keep everything tight and clear.

What We Recommend for Audi R8 Base 2014 Owners

If you own an R8, stay staggered. Putting the same width on all four corners ruins the handling balance of the mid-engine layout. You need that extra rubber out back to put the power down to the pavement.

Aim for a 20-inch diameter if you want the best balance of looks and performance. 19s can look a bit small on the later R8 body style. 20s provide that modern, filled-out aesthetic that this chassis demands.

Be careful with your offset calculations. Too aggressive, and you will tear up your paint on the fender lips. Stick to the 30-35 range for the front and keep the rear near zero or slightly positive for that flush look.

We always suggest running a high-quality summer performance tire. Do not waste a build like this on budget rubber that cannot hold a corner. You want a tire with a stiff sidewall to prevent excessive rolling in the turns.

Do not rely on spacers if you can avoid them. Buying the right offset from the start is always safer and cleaner. Spacers add another failure point that you simply do not need on a car this fast.

Test fit your setup before you mount the tires. Spin the wheels by hand to check for any contact with the brake lines or suspension arms. It takes five extra minutes but saves you a massive headache later.

We talk to Audi R8 Base owners every day. These are the questions we hear most before they pull the trigger on new wheels.

Will 20×9 / 20×11-inch wheels fit my Audi R8 Base? Yes, but fitment depends on width, offset, and tire size working together. A wrong offset means rubbing. A wrong tire size means poor handling. Always verify all three.

Do I need to modify my fenders? That depends on your offset and suspension. A conservative offset with stock ride height usually fits without modification. Go aggressive and you may need to roll or pull your fenders.

Can I daily-drive this setup? Absolutely. Thousands of Audi R8 Base owners run 20×9 / 20×11-inch wheels every day. The key is choosing the right tire with enough sidewall to absorb road imperfections.
